The photo might not be anything special, but the project certainly is: this is an "Instructibles" project that helps you design your own desk on the cheap. This desk might be made out of (empty) cardboard containers, but it still supports the weight of a computer monitor, laptop, printer, and, as the ingenious creator Valche pointed out, it also supports "legs when I'm tired."
It's definitely a thought when your boss refuses that new, bigger desk. All you need to do is raid that supply closet!
